Output 2b5650271df058551d32283c85cec26e1fbee8e2c8f7b59ad2770c204ea5f8af:1

value
305660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ce640aa7cd657e2c9394680c1ed687bf509762 OP_EQUAL
address
3CXCuTp1cDbPjo3xxYN1gNqgARnrySakcV
transaction
2b5650271df058551d32283c85cec26e1fbee8e2c8f7b59ad2770c204ea5f8af
spent
true